Professor Maurice KoganProfessor Kogan came to Brunel University in 1967 after a distinguished career in the Government Department of Education. He was appointed Professor of Government and Social Administration in 1969.
Professor Kogan's research work is highly esteemed both nationally and internationally and he advises several Government ministries throughout Europe. During the past year, he has shown great energy, enthusiasm and style as Acting Vice Chancellor and has successfully steered the University through what might have been a very difficult period.
